Fuel Type Kerosene-Based Aviation Turbine Fuel
Appearance : Clear, bright, free from suspended matter and water
Density @15C : 775 - 840 kg/m
Flash Point : Minimum 38 C
Freezing Point Maximum : -47C
Net Heat of Combustion : Minimum 42.8 MJ/kg
Sulfur Content : Maximum 0.30% (mass)
Aromatics : Maximum : 25% (volume)
Smoke Point : Minimum 25 mm
Viscosity @ -20C : Maximum 8.0 mm/s
Thermal Stability : Meets specification requirements

Coconut is one of the major plantation crops in Sri Lanka which accounts for approximately 12% of all agricultural produce in Sri Lanka. Sri Lanka is very popular in world market for Desiccated Coconut (DC) and Brown fiber. Distinguish white colour and characteristic taste of Sri Lankan DC has ranked Sri Lanka at 4th position of world export market for all kernel products. Moreover, the coconut and coconut product manufactures and suppliers of Sri Lanka are guided by a stringent set of regulations to ensure the quality of their products.

The pristine environment of the South Islands Central Otago Thyme flowers and turns the countryside a beautiful shade of purple. Thyme is an aromatic flower, which makes a distinctive herbal and pungent honey.
Rewarewa Honey is produced from a New Zealand native Honeysuckle tree. This smooth, malty but caramel-like honey is rich and full bodied. Found at the top of the South Island and throughout the North Island with an intricate red flower which bees collect its nectar.It has a beautiful deep red amber colour.
Flavour Profile: Mild caramel like honey with a rich and malty flavour.
The Rata Tree can be found hidden in the pristine forests of the West Coast in the South Island of New Zealand, Aotearoa. Sporadically flowering means this precious honey is in limited quantities, as it is only expected to flower every two to three years. When in flower, the Rata tree produces the most spectacular red nettle flower. The irregularity of supply is offset by the belief of honey connoisseurs that it is one of the finest honeys found in the world. This rare honey is spectacularly smooth but not sweet.
Flavour Profile: Distinctly sweet, with a fruity and slightly salty flavour.
Kamahi Honey is produced from the stunning white bottle bush Kamahi tree. Bees collect pollen to produce an intense and complex flavour with glorious after tones. Most of Kamahi Honey is produced in the beautiful native forest canopies of the West Coast in the South Island. Here the New Zealand native Kamahi trees grow in abundance.
Flavour Profile: Silky smooth, light floral bouquet of rolling undertones.
Unlike our other honeys, Honeydew (also known as Beech Honey or Forest Dew Honey) is collected from Black Beech trees, located in the Alpine forest of the South Island of New Zealand. This honey is uniquely made, firstly small insects deep within the beech forest produce sticky liquid collected on Black Beech trees. Honeybees then search these remote forests for the New Zealand native tree and collect its nectar.
Flavour Profile: Robust, complex and dramatic with a tangy, toasty woody and sweet flavour.
Clover Honey
Clover Honey is one of the most popular household honeys in New Zealand. Although produced throughout New Zealand, the purest and lightest coloured clover honey is sourced from the lower half of the South Island, right on our doorstep.
Flavour Profile: Classic velvety delicate honey, light, sweet and delicious with a balanced floral, mild and smooth flavour
